Aro Shoes is a footwear brand that started in Barcelona in 2005, launched by Jaume Serramalera, the founder behind Vialis Barcelona. The website is not a general e-commerce marketplace, but a brand-operated retail site focused mainly on men’s, women’s, and unisex retro sneakers. The brand emphasizes a relaxed Spanish feel, vintage silhouettes, comfort, and long-term wearability rather than chasing short-lived trends.
Based on the pages reviewed, Aro’s core collections include Joaneta, Charlie, Picada, Ido, May, Holly, Pol, Finca, Barefoot, and others. The Joaneta line appears most prominently at the moment, with versions featuring mesh, metallic finishes, vegan materials, and more. The main selling points are low-top retro styling, lightweight construction, breathability, flexibility, and easy everyday pairing. Materials listed include suede, recycled polyester mesh, microfiber, metallic leather, and rubber soles. Some pages specifically mention “recycled poliester net,” suggesting a certain focus on sustainable materials. The size chart is fairly complete, providing EU, US, UK, centimeter, and inch measurements for length and width, with EU sizes ranging from 36 to 46.
Several Joaneta Net models are listed at $130, Joaneta Armonia at $140, and styles such as Lame and Millennium at $145, placing the brand in a mid-range, design-oriented price segment. The site claims free shipping on all orders and supports worldwide delivery. Joining the club provides a 7% discount and additional benefits. However, the text does not disclose specific payment methods, delivery timeframes, return and exchange terms, or who bears customs duties, so these details should be confirmed before making a cross-border purchase.
The strengths are a consistent brand identity and products centered on retro styling, lightness, and comfort, making them suitable for everyday urban wear. Some user reviews mention that the shoes are “comfortable,” “light,” and “easy to match,” with cases of repeat purchases. Free worldwide shipping also lowers the barrier for international orders. The downsides are that many new products have few reviews, and some key transaction details are missing. Care instructions also require cleaning with a dry cloth and advise against machine washing, which may limit day-to-day maintenance.
Aro is better suited to consumers who like niche European retro sneakers and value everyday comfort and distinctive styling. It is not suitable as a third-party seller onboarding channel.
